We didn't realize paypal would ask for personal documentation to prove identity for all the officers on our account. One of our officers doesn't want to provide personal paperwork to paypal. So how do I remove this person from our account and an officer? We cannot access any of the money in our account until this is done.

You may be able to remove this person in the Manage Users section of your PayPal account.
- Log in to your PayPal account.
- Click the Settings icon next to "Log Out" and select Account Settings.
- In the ‘Manage Users' section, click Update. (You may be asked to enter some financial details as a security check.)
